Internet sales tax: Online retailers to start collecting sales taxes in California - latimes.com

Internet sales tax: Online retailers to start collecting sales taxes in California - latimes.com: "Beginning Friday, a new state law will require large out-of-state retailers to collect sales taxes on purchases that their California customers make on the Internet — a prospect eased only slightly by a 1-percentage-point drop in the tax that also takes effect at the same time."
